High‐Temperature Oxidation of the CrFeNi Medium‐Entropy Alloy
The oxidation behavior of equiatomic CrFeNi MEA is a key issue that determines this material's suitability for high‐temperature application. The understanding of long‐term behavior is even more crucial than short‐term corrosion effects. The alloy is exposed to synthetic air at 1000, 1050, and 1100 °C for 24, 100, and 1000 h and systematically compared ...

Ultrahigh‐molecular‐weight polyethylene powders (<≈40 μm) with a bulk density of 260 g L−1 are prepared from a silica supported bisimine pyridine iron catalyst. The nascent product is disentangled and can be thermally densified without loss of its low viscosity.
